FRONT CRANKSHAFT OIL SEAL REMOVAL

PROCEDURE

  1. REMOVE FAN AND GENERATOR V BELT

  2. REMOVE CRANKSHAFT PULLEY

    1. A315445

      Remove the plug from the cylinder block.

    2. A318549E01

      Set SST (A) to the plug hole of the cylinder block.

    3. A318548E02

      Using SST (B), turn the crankshaft pulley clockwise until SST (A) fits into the groove of the flywheel with damper assembly.

    4. Using SST (A), hold the flywheel with damper assembly.

    5. A315448

      Using an E10 "TORX" socket wrench, remove the 4 bolts and crankshaft pulley.

  3. REMOVE TIMING GEAR CASE OR TIMING CHAIN CASE OIL SEAL

    1. A315449E01

      Using a screw driver, pry out the timing gear case or timing chain case oil seal.

      Note:

      Do not damage the oil seal press fit hole, crankshaft or the surface of the timing gear case or timing chain case.

      Tip:

      Tape the screw driver tip before use.
